In Asia Pacific, since the 1990s Knauf has been established as a leading and trusted brand for drywall products and system solutions. Today, with over 5,500 experienced, talented, and diversified people operating nearly 35 production facilities and offices across the region, coupled with an extensive expertise-backed sales and support network, our teams deliver the best of Knauf to our customers, while supporting positive changes to the industry and communities where we operate – in Australia, China, Korea, Japan, India, Thailand, Indonesia, Vietnam, Philippines, Malaysia, Singapore, Central Asia, and the Caucasus.

The Manager, Corporate Strategy, APAC will be responsible for shaping and executing strategies across a diverse range of initiatives within the region. This includes, but is not limited to, developing regional and country strategies, creating business cases for greenfield investments, and supporting mergers and acquisitions. The role will also focus on driving targeted improvements across the businesses, optimizing supply networks, and leading operational enhancements.
To excel in this role, the individual must serve as a strategic partner across diverse cultures and business units, promoting collaboration to gain support and drive initiatives that create sustainable value for the organization.
What you will be doing
- Regional Business Strategy: Spearhead high-impact regional strategy projects that drive transformative results and accelerate business growth
- Country/BU strategy: Collaborate closely with business units on targeted initiatives that drive value and enhance bottom-line performance
- Pricing: Drive pricing optimization, enhance governance, and increase transparency to minimize value leakage
- Process improvement: Collaborate with process analysts to design, implement, and enforce efficient processes across business units
- Performance Management and Measurement: Establish and monitor key KPIs; recommend actions for ongoing improvement
- Analysis and insights: Analyze data to develop insightful reports and analyses, such as market and competitive landscapes
- Communication & Presentation: Create high-quality, impactful presentations to effectively communicate business strategies and performance to regional leadership
- Stakeholder engagement: Present business strategy updates and progress reports to the executive team, board of directors, and other key stakeholders
